logo

Output 23a534c9e566b33011019c1eea3acec7614a4b72d4d5e63342f0e805e13f5aa6:1

value
603309013
script pubkey
OP_0 OP_PUSHBYTES_20 4f51b56983a41522769010f671a3cef0b7fe484e
address
bc1qfagm26vr5s2jya5szrm8rg7w7zmlujzwqrgkle
transaction
23a534c9e566b33011019c1eea3acec7614a4b72d4d5e63342f0e805e13f5aa6